Opportunities and Considerations: Realistic Expectations
Renting in North Carolina delivers strong value when travelers seek freedom—especially for exploring lesser-known spots where public transit is sparse. However, remote areas may lack dense road networks, increasing travel time. Weather fluctuations, especially in winter, require flexibility in route planning and vehicle preparation. Budget travelers benefit from price comparison and advance bookings, but last-minute rush bookings risk higher costs.

Prices vary by vehicle type and season. Economy cars start under $40/day, SUVs range 50–90$, while luxury rentals reflect higher daily rates. Factor in taxes and insurance, which are clearly outlined before finalization.
